The Issue
Earlier this year, a significant development took place: the Senate overwhelmingly voted 99-1 to reject a federal ban on state AI laws. This was a crucial victory for states striving to protect their residents—especially families and children—from the potential harms of AI. However, Big Tech hasn't conceded. They are leveraging their influence to push for actions that would undermine state autonomy, whether through executive action or future Congressional legislation.
The statistics paint a stark picture: three out of four teens are using AI chatbots, and there have been alarming incidents where children have suffered due to reliance on these platforms for guidance and support. These developments are deeply personal for many of us because the safety and well-being of our children are at stake. States like New York, Illinois, Tennessee, and Utah are leading the charge by implementing AI safety measures to safeguard their citizens. Yet, a federal preemption threatens to nullify these efforts, potentially stripping states of their critical power to act.
Moreover, the demand for state intervention is evident. A significant 70% of Americans, from various political backgrounds, believe states should have the capability to protect our children from AI risks. We've learned from the unregulated boom of social media what lack of oversight can cause—unsafe environments for children, unchecked data harvesting, and corporate impunity.
This isn't just a local issue—it's a nationwide concern that resonates with parents and guardians everywhere. We cannot afford to replicate past mistakes by neglecting the potential dangers of unchecked AI technologies in our communities.
